Summary A fan-favorite from New York Times bestselling author Candace Camp, originally published in 2000. Lord Lambeth is captivated by Marianne Cotterwood. He knows she's not only off-limits, but she's keeping secrets, and he's determined to unravel her mystery. Alone in the world, Marianne wishes she could remember her life before the orphanage. The only family she has is a warmly eccentric bunch of pickpockets and thieves. Marianne's inborn grace makes her a natural at mingling among the wealthy while looking for valuables, but then Lord Lambeth catches her in the act. But someone else is interested in Marianne's secrets, too. A dangerous shadow from her past is closing in, and Lord Lambeth is the only man she can turn to...
